A few notes on recent sightings from the yard on Black Oak Ridge in west
Knox Co. Still no warblers whose breeding grounds aren't visible out the
window on a clear day.

Friday, 21 Aug
Golden-winged Warbler in the evening in addition to those reported from
AM in earlier post

Monday, 24 Aug
N Parula
Chestnut-sided Warbler

Tuesday, 25 Aug
Sharp-shinned Hawk
Worm-eating Warbler
Chestnut-sided Warbler
American Redstart, 2
DICKCISSEL, 2 birds giving their raspy ZRRRT flight calls overhead about
07:30, close but I could not get eyes on them
